Recognizing Lymphedema and Its Symptoms
Lymphedema happens when lymph fluid accumulates in your tissues, commonly leading to swelling, particularly in the arms or legs. This condition can develop after surgery, radiation therapies, or because of hereditary elements.
You might discover rigidity or thickness in the afflicted area, and your skin may feel stretched or show up glossy. Sometimes, you could experience pain or pain.
It's important to identify these symptoms early, as without treatment lymphedema can lead to issues like infections or wheelchair issues. Monitoring modifications in your body's shape and size can aid you manage the condition.
Recognizing lymphedema is the first step toward effective monitoring, enabling you to seek suitable treatments and take control of your health and wellness.
